What is a QR code?
A QR code (QR = Quick Response) is a type of matrix that can be read with a smartphone camera and that contains a link to a website or contact details, for example.
Advantage: You do not need to manually enter a website address or contact details.
This is how it works
To scan the QR code, all you need is a smartphone with QR code reader software and an internet connection.* This type of software can be downloaded for free from your app store.

Charging the shaver for the first time
Before you use the shaver for the first time in battery operation, you must charge the shaver's rechargeable battery for at least 90 minutes.

Handling
Dry shave

NOTICE!
We recommend a dry shave before you wash. After washing, you skin is slightly swollen. As a result, shavers are often unable to reach the entire length of your beard hair so the shave will be less thorough.
For a dry shave, follow the steps below:
- Take the protective cap 1 off of the shaver (see fig. A).
- Use the electronic On/Off switch 5 to switch the shaver on.
- Use your free hand to stretch the part of your face you intend to shave.
- While applying gentle pressure, move the shaver head 9 perpendicular to the direction of hair growth.
- After a few strokes, use your free hand to check the results and repeat step 4 if necessary.
- Shave as described in steps 2 – 4.
- If necessary, use the trimmer 19 as described in the chapter "Using the trimmer" (see fig. D).
- After shaving, switch the shaver off by pushing the electronic On/Off switch twice.
- Clean the shaver as described in the chapter "Daily cleaning after a dry shave".

Using the trimmer

NOTICE!
Keep in mind that the trimmer always generates a straight cutting edge. If you do not want a straight cutting edge, you must hold the shaver at an angle.
For hard-to-reach areas or for very precise cuts, use a comb to check the hair you intend to trim with the trimmer and the cut length.
Use the trimmer as follows:
-
Move the trimmer 19 all the way out until it audibly locks into place (see fig. D).
-
Use the electronic On/Off switch 5 to turn the shaver on (see fig. A).
-
Slowly guide the trimmer up to the hair you intend to cut.
-
Always use short strokes to cut your hair.
-
Switch the shaver off by pushing the electronic On/Off switch twice.
-
Clean the shaver as described in the chapter "Daily cleaning after a wet shave" or "Daily cleaning after a dry shave".
Using the turbo function
NOTICE!
Risk of damage!
Using the turbo function for prolonged periods accelerates the wear of the shaving foils.
- Only use the turbo function for short periods and not for the entire shave.
- Oil the shaving foils regularly to reduce frictional resistance.

NOTICE!
After switching the shaver off and back on, the shaver will be in standard mode again.
This shaver has a turbo function. Activating it increases the shaver speed. Proceed as follows to activate the turbo function:
- Take the protective cap 1 off of the shaver (see fig. A).
- Use the electronic On/Off switch 5 to switch the shaver on.
- Push the electronic On/Off switch again and hold it down for approx. 1.5 seconds.
The turbo function is activated and the blue turbo symbol will start flashing (see fig. C).
- Push and hold the electronic On/Off switch again for approx. 1.5 seconds to deactivate the turbo function again. The shaver will also be switched off when deactivating the turbo function.

User maintenance for the shaving foils
To maintain the performance of your shaver and increase the service life of the shaving foils, you should perform user maintenance on the shaving foils every week, but no less than once a month as follows:
- Put a drop of fine, non-resinous household oil on the tip of your finger.
- Distribute the oil evenly on the shaving foils.
- Without applying pressure, dab the shaving foils with a soft, lint-free cloth or paper towel.

Replacing the shaver blades
We recommend replacing the shaver blades no later than after 12 months of daily use. The two shaver blades must always be replaced at the same time.
- Depress the large release button 8 to open the shaver head (see fig. A and E).
- Pull the shaver blades 3 straight up and out of their brackets (see fig. A and J).
- Dispose of the used shaver blades as described in the chapter "Disposal".
- Mount the new shaver blades on the brackets.
- Close the shaver head until the locking mechanism audibly locks into place (see fig. F).
- Place the protective cap 1 on the shaver (see fig. A). Your shaver is now ready for use again.
